Went in Snug Harbor yesterday. Trail in good shape. Snow about 6" on Snug side not wind blown yet. got deeper as we went to Seward side. Dropped off into trees above south end Kenai Lake looking at bridge before Primrose Rd. All I can say is WOW. Deep snow, blue bird sky, 20ish temp. One of the best days I've ever spent at Lost Lake. If you are into climbing, perfect conditions on all mountains. Snow is flat about 6-12" most climbs we made, nothing hard to hit, perfect. Piont and go, turn out when air gets thin and vision narrows. Had a blast blowing thru drifts, all soft yesterday. Watch out for holes, be safe.
